Tytuł:
Harvesting mechanical vibrations energy using nonlinear electromagnetic minigenerators - a survey of concepts and problems

Opis:
The state of knowledge in the field of conversion of energy of mechanical vibrations into electrical energy using nonlinear electromagnetic generators is presented. The principle of operation of the considered converters is based on the Faraday law. The electromotive force is induced by the relative movement of the coil or permanent magnets under impact of externally applied vibrations. In order to diminish the disadvantages of conventional generators, namely the narrow frequency bandwidth, in recent years the nonlinear systems were introduced that exhibit the nonlinear resonance phenomenon. Broadening the frequency bandwidth, in which the power generated by the system is relatively high, is realized via introduction of nonlinear force into system kinematics. Designing such systems becomes a big challenge. Based on thorough survey of recent publications as well as on own expertise in the field, the work compares a few concepts of nonlinear electromechanical minigenerators in term of their functional characteristics and design problems. Sample calculations of frequency characteristics using time- and frequency-domain models are presented.

Tytuł:
Use of LabVIEW software for electromagnetic calculation of induction motors

Opis:
The possibilities of use of LabVIEW software for electromagnetic calculations of induction motors were presented in the article. It also includes the most important dependencies describing electromagnetic parameters for the motors in question together with the used calculation algorithm. The application used for electromagnetic calculations of wound-rotor induction motors with drop-shaped groves was developed and described in detail. On the basis of the presented algorithm implemented in LabVIEW environment of graphic programming, the parameters of magnetic circuit for three-phase motor with rated power of 2.2 kW were determined.
